POINTS OF CAUTION
■ CONFORMITY WITH UL
• This equipment is suitable for use in a Pollution Degree
2 environment.
• This equipment is to be used with the maximum operat-
ing voltage 30Vrms and 42.4Vpeak or 60V DC.
• The equipment must be mounted inside a suitable fire
enclosure.
• Operating temperature: -25 to +55°C (-13 to +131°F)
■ CONFORMITY WITH EU DIRECTIVES
• The equipment must be mounted inside a panel.
• Insert noise filters for the power source, input and output
connected to the unit. COSEL Model NAC-04-472, TDK
Model ZCAT 3035-1330 or equivalent is recommended.
• The actual installation environments such as panel con-
figurations, connected devices, connected wires, may af-
fect the protection level of this unit when it is integrated
in a panel system. The user may have to review the CE
requirements in regard to the whole system and employ
additional protective measures to ensure the CE conform-
ity.
• Install lightning surge protectors for those wires connect-
ed to remote locations.
■ POWER INPUT RATING & OPERATIONAL RANGE
• Locate the power input rating marked on the product and
confirm its operational range as indicated below:
10 – 32V DC rating: 9 – 36V, approx. 5W

■ GENERAL PRECAUTION
• Before you remove the unit or mount it, turn off the power
supply and input signal for safety.
■ ENVIRONMENT
• Indoor use.
• When heavy dust or metal particles are present in the
air, install the unit inside proper housing with sufficient
ventilation.
• Do not install the unit where it is subjected to continuous
vibration. Do not subject the unit to physical impact.
• Environmental temperature must be within -25 to +65°C
(-13 to +149°F) with relative humidity within 0 to 95%
RH in order to ensure adequate life span and operation.
• Be sure that the ventilation slits are not covered with ca-
bles, etc.
■ WIRING
• Do not install cables close to noise sources (relay drive
cable, high frequency line, etc.).
• Do not bind these cables together with those in which
noises are present. Do not install them in the same duct.
■ EXCITATION
• Be sure to use the excitation of the unit.
• Adjust excitation voltage so that the current is below the
maximum current of the excitation.
■ AND ....
• The unit is designed to function as soon as power is sup-
plied, however, a warm up for 10 minutes is required for
satisfying complete performance described in the data
sheet.
